facebook logoSocial network giant Facebook has seen a surge in their quarterly profit – we are looking at a figure of 34% alongside a revenue increase of up to 48%, now how about that? Still, the executives over at Facebook have remained rather modest about their achievements, citing Wednesday’s earnings announcement that they are but getting warmed up – just. In three months that ended on December 31, 2014, Facebook recorded a profit of $701 million, while revenue touched the $3.85 billion mark. Annual net profit saw an increase of 96% to $2.94 billion.

Facebook is focused on connecting the whole world in the coming decade, and they have also managed to perform quite well where mobile advertising is concerned. There was approximately $2.47 billion in sales brought in in the previous quarter for mobile ads alone, which made up 69% of total ad revenue, which is an increase of 53% from the previous year.
